First off, some background- led chips are solid state devices that emit light ( and heat out the back) when driven with a DC voltage across a junction . As long as the voltage is within a range the led will emit light. To high and the led will be destroyed, too low and you get no light.
There is no difference in the LED chip between dimming and non dimmable.
BUT, there is a difference in how the chips might be circuited together and in the necessary control gear that is required to drive the led chip ( think a fluorescent lamp and its ballast, or a low voltage halogen lamp and its step down transformer). This equipment that drives the LED can have many different configurations,- direct DC, ( like an A cell battery) AC to DC conversion ( like the power brick that powers your laptop) and a host of others. These are the components that effect whether the LED can be dimmed. Plus there are lots different dimmers out there. With simple incandescent sources and their Transformers you can have triacs, forward phase dimming, reverse phase dimming and that's before you get into two wire, 0-10V dimming and digital dimming with other light sources.
Example- If you have a driver that senses incoming voltage and is designed to maintain a steady voltage to the rest of the electronic components in the driver, using a simple dimmer that varies the voltage will produce erratic control- since the driver is compensating for the loss in voltage at the start of dimming, and at the end dimming might have some leakage current that causes the LED to glow and " flash". No what you would consider a nice dimming curve.
So the short answers is no difference in the actual chip, but the driver will determine if the complete system can be dimmed.

Be it a tungsten or LED A19 bulb, both are usable with a dimmer switch. However LED bulbs require special dimmers to work correctly. Normal dimmers, those used for regular tungsten (incandescent) bulbs, use the resistive load of the bulb to allow dimming. Most LED bulbs require other methods to dim the bulb. One stop gap fix to use a regular dimmer is to add a small wattage bulb to the LED bulb circuit. That adds a resistive load to fool the older dimmer. The best option for dimmable LEDs is to ensure you have a dimmer that specifically states it works with dimmable LEDs.
